你好,
现在我正在努力将Suota功能实施到DSPS参考Peoject中。
#1。目标板:DA14580开发套件。
#2。基础项目:DSPS参考。预涂http://support.dialog-semicondiondiondiondum/reference-designs.
#3。Suota示例代码:prox_reporter.upprojx来自sdk 3.0.10.1
我的起始项目位于#2之上,实施拟议和淡色。代码修改完全基于上述#3源代码。
在最终阶段,发生了歧义。
问题1。
DSP的广告数据(如下)是使用DSP中央合作的强制性吗?即,如果我更改广告数据不同的东西,Android DSPS应用程序无法与我的DSP设备通信?
// DSP的广告数据。
#define app_dflt_adv_data“\ x11 \ x07 \ xb7 \ x5c \ x49 \ xd2 \ x04 \ xa3 \ x40 \ x71 \ x85 \ x3e \ x35 \ x85 \ x3e \ xb0 \ x83 \ x30 \ x83 \ x30”
#define app_dflt_adv_data_len(18)
问题2。
Suota的广告数据(如下)是与Android的拟合合作的强制性?前任。如果广告数据是不同的,Android的Suota找不到我的设备?
// suota示例prox_reporter的广告数据。
#if(ble_spota_receiver)
#define app_adv_data“\ x09 \ x03 \ x03 \ x18 \ x02 \ x18 \ x04 \ x18 \ xf5 \ xfe”
#define app_adv_data_len(8 + 2)
#别的
问题3。
如果Quest1和Quest2的答案是肯定的,我如何制作可用于DSP和拟议的广告数据?
问题4。
Suota是强制性的吗?
如果vis不实现我的设备,则Android的课程无法与我的设备合作?前任。如果我的设备没有淡水,Android的课题找不到我的设备或无法更新新软件?
嗨Igotit,
如果您更改广告数据,DSP没有问题,您可以为自己测试它,但同样不适用于Suota。申请等待苏格达的UUID才能被认可,最后我不认为播放服务与拟议有任何关系。
谢谢mt_dialog.
@我知道了,
我相信普弱的个人资料呈现给Suota应用程序,制造商/型号/软件版本/固件版本。如果未实现散味的配置文件,则Suota应用程序不会显示上述详细信息。
klim9531,
这是正确的,散发器的配置文件刚填充你提到的字段,当没有撒布的配置文件时,这些字段上的Suota应用程序将没有数据,但应用程序将更新FW,它将正常工作,没有依赖关系这两个服务。
谢谢mt_dialog.
你好
我开始使用电路板DA14580与SDK 3.0.10.1,我想在这个版本的SDK中实施Suota,有些教程或信息如何在这个SDK中实现Suota?
谢谢你的时间和帮助
问候
嗨Palakas,
没有教程如何在SDK 3中添加Suota配置文件,对话框建议进入最新的SDK,该SDK为SDK 5.如果您坚持继续使用SDK3,您可以做的是,遵循包括的近距离记者项目Suota简介作为将配置文件中的引用包括在您的项目中。
谢谢mt_dialog.
谢谢